Benhepazone (also known as RCH-314) possessed potent analgesic and anti-inflammatory activities. Information about the nowadays use of this compound is not available.

FEPRADINOL is an analgesic, antipyretic and anti-inflammatory agent. Its anti-inflammatory activity does not seem to be related to an inhibitory effect on prostaglandin biosynthesis.

Brecanavir (previously known as VX-385), a HIV aspartyl protease inhibitor was developed for the treatment of HIV. The inhibition of HIV viral proteinase enzyme prevents cleavage of the gag-pol polyprotein, resulting in noninfectious, immature viral particles. Brecanavir reached Phase II development. However, GlaxoSmithKline announced to discontinue development brecanavir. Because of the inability to develop a viable oral dosage formulation capable of delivering the desired brecanavir levels in patients with multi-drug resistant HIV.

Benzetimide, a muscarinic acetylcholine receptor antagonist that was investigated as an antiparkinson-agent and was studied in the treatment of diarrheas of cattle and calves. Benzetimide is an enantiomer of dexetimide that has been used to treat neuroleptic-induced Parkinsonism.

Berubicin, an anthracycline derivative, is a DNA binding agent and potent topoisomerase II poison. Reata Pharmaceuticals were developing it as a treatment for brain cancer as it can breach the blood-brain barrier. It had also been in early clinical trials for the treatment of lung cancer and malignant gliomas. However, studies have been terminated. In October 2006, it was granted orphan drug designation from the FDA for the treatment of malignant gliomas. According to a CNS Pharmaceuticals media release in April 2018, berubicin will be studied for glioblastoma patients, these investigations will be funded in part by an equity crowdfunding campaign.

Wyeth was developing the small molecule plasminogen activator inhibitor-1 (PAI-1) antagonist aleplasinin for the treatment of Alzheimer's disease in the US. PAZ-417 inhibits PAI-I (Plasminogen activator inhibitor-1), thereby increasing the activation of plasminogen to form plasmin. There is some evidence that plasmin can increase the cleavage of amyloid precursor protein at the alpha cleavage site, which could reduce the formation or increase the clearance of amyloid beta, a suspected culprit in Alzheimer's disease. However, it`s development for Alzheimer's disease treatment was discontinued.

Torcetrapib is a CETP inhibitor which was developed by Pfizer for the treatment of diseases associated with elevated level of cholesterol. The drug was tested in phase III (in combination with atorvastatin) of clinical trials in coronary heart disease patients as well as in patients with hyperlipoproteinemia, hypertriglyceridemia, hypercholesterolemia, hyperlipidemia, however its development was terminated due to the high risk of death and heart problems.
